Software Developer Team Lead at Carlton One
Bergen, , Norway -
Full Time


Start Date

Immediate

Expiry Date

07 May, 26

Salary

0.0

Posted On

06 Feb, 26

Experience

5 year(s) or above

Remote Job

Yes

Telecommute

Yes

Sponsor Visa

No

Skills

JavaScript, TypeScript, Node.js, Vue.js, React, NestJS, MySQL, Docker, HTML5, CSS3, AI-assisted Development, Agile Methodologies, Technical Leadership, Code Quality, Continuous Improvement, Microservices

Industry

IT Services and IT Consulting

Description
CarltonOne is a global B2B technology leader, and part of the Goldman Sachs portfolio, helping organizations around the world reward and inspire exceptional people. Our solutions empower employees to be more productive, sales teams to perform at their best, and customers to stay engaged and loyal.  Our platform powers the global engagement industry, enabling companies to deliver impactful employee recognition, customer loyalty, rewards, sales, and channel incentive programs. We partner with over 450 clients, 500 vendors, and serve 14 million members across 185 countries.  Beyond engagement, every CarltonOne solution drives our eco-action mission: funding tree planting to help restore the planet. To date, we’ve funded over 20 million trees and are on track to plant millions more each year. Learn more at carltonone.com [https://www.carltonone.com/].    About the Opportunity:  As a Software Development Team Lead, you will guide a high‑performing development team responsible for delivering scalable, reliable, and innovative software solutions across our global technology ecosystem. You’ll balance hands‑on coding with leadership—driving technical excellence, coaching developers, improving delivery practices, and ensuring the team consistently ships high‑quality features.  You will also play a key role in shaping how the organization adopts and leverages AI responsibly. This includes championing AI‑assisted development practices, ensuring AI tools elevate productivity, following best practices, without affecting negatively code quality and company standards  This role is ideal for a strong senior developer ready to step into leadership or an experienced lead who thrives in a collaborative, mission‑driven environment. You’ll mentor developers, influence architecture decisions, guide AI‑enhanced workflows, and help shape the future of our platform.    Responsibilities:  Leadership & Team Management  * Lead, mentor, and support a team of software developers—providing guidance on best practices, coding standards, and technical problem‑solving. * Facilitate sprint planning, code reviews, and continuous improvement initiatives. * Support professional development through coaching, feedback, and structured growth plans. * Collaborate closely with Product Managers, QA, UX, and cross-functional stakeholders to align priorities and deliverables. * Champion a culture of responsibleAI adoption, ensuring AI tools enhance productivity, collaboration, and development accuracy. * Guide developers on how to useAI copilots, code assistants, and automation effectively. AI Leadership  * Establish and promote best practices for AI-assisted development, ensuring AI-generated code meets security, reliability, and maintainability standards. * Evaluate, integrate, and optimize AI tools that support coding, testing, documentation, and architectural decision-making. * Monitor and measure the impact of AI adoption to ensure it drives higher-quality deliverables and improved team efficiency. Technical Ownership  * Contribute hands‑on to codebases using JavaScript/TypeScript, Node.js, Vue.js/React, and back‑end services inNestJS. * Over see architectural decisions, ensuring scalability, security, and performance. * Drive technical design discussions, system improvements, and modernization initiatives. * Ensure code quality through reviews, testing strategies, and adherence to engineering standards. * LeverageAI-assisted refactoring, test generation, and static analysis to improve code quality and maintainability. Delivery & Process Excellence  * Foster a high-output agile culture with predictable delivery and continuous learning. * Identify opportunities to optimize workflows, increase efficiency, and reduce technical debt. * Collaborate with DevOps and engineering leadership on deployments, monitoring, and incident response. * Advocate for secure, clean, and maintain able code at all times. * Drive adoption of AI in CI/CD, testing automation, and defect detection to improve release confidence and stability.   Qualifications:  * 5+ years of software development experience, with at least 1–2 years in a leadership or team‑lead capacity (formal or informal). * Proven track record delivering modern, scalable web applications in a fast-paced environment. * Experience using or overseeing AI-powered development tools (e.g., GitHub Copilot, code generation, automated testing).   Technical Skills:  * Strong proficiency in JavaScript/TypeScript, Node.js, and Vue.js or React. * Experience building back-end services withNestJS. * Deep understanding of MySQL and relational data modeling. * Experience with Docker, containerization, and modern deployment flows. * Solid knowledge of HTML5, CSS3, and contemporary JS frameworks. * Ability to debug complex issues across front-end and back-end systems. * Familiarity with AI-assisted development workflows, prompt engineering, or model evaluation is an asset. Nice to Have:  * Experience with secure development practices. * Familiarity withGraphQL, Redis, Kafka, Kubernetes. * Background in microservices and Domain-Driven Design (DDD). * Exposure to PHP frameworks (Zend, Laravel, Symfony,PHPDoctrine). * Multilingual abilities area plus. * Experience implementing ML/AI pipelines, integrating AI APIs, or leading AI enablement initiatives.   Additional Perks:  Here are some additional perks that we provide:  * Competitive salary * Access to ouremployeebenefits portal forexclusivediscounts. * Monthly company-wide events, celebrations, and team activities. * Bravo reward points program for recognition and appreciation. How to Apply:  If this great opportunity looks rewarding to you, let’s connect. Our online application will give you the option to apply to this role directly.   We value diversity and inclusion and encourage all qualified people to apply. If we can make this easier through accommodation in the recruitment process, or if you need assistance to accommodate a disability, please contact us with the “Help” button in the application.   We will review applications, with priority given to those who have completed the assessment, and look forward to hearing from you.   
Responsibilities
Lead and mentor a team of software developers while balancing hands-on coding and leadership responsibilities. Ensure the team delivers high-quality features and adopts AI-assisted development practices.
Loading...